leitztozeiss Posted September 24, 2006 Report Posted September 24, 2006 Hi all. How durable is a PVD finish, specifically on Davidsen's PVD models? I wouldn't mind wearing a PVD watch and getting 'bright' rub marks on it, but it would really bother me if steel showed through a scratch or mark. I am particularly worried about wear on the lugs from strap changes and also wear on the CG from opening/closing lever. Thanks.

I am particularly worried about wear on the lugs from strap changes and also wear on the CG from opening/closing lever. Thanks. I have had my Davidson 195 for 6 months or so... It came with a small nick in the finish where the SS showed through, very very tiny, infact I only notice it if light shines directly on it... I have worn it alot, and gotten several scuffs on it, you can tell when you scuff it, but no steel comes through...someone compaied it to the changing of color of leather (patena /sp?) and I would agree...the scuffs just give it character.
